About Kilcummin
Kilcummin is a rural and dispersed community northeast of Killarney in County Kerry, with a quiet countryside character and strong links to neighbouring villages and the town. Homes are set among farmland, wooded areas and scenic Kerry landscapes, while Killarney provides the main centre for shopping, employment, schools and services. Families generally rely on nearby primary-school provision and travel into Killarney for a wider choice of secondary schools, including Presentation Monastery School Killarney. Road access is the main transport option, with Killarney and Farranfore providing useful connections towards Tralee, Cork and the wider county; Killarney railway station and Kerry Airport are also within practical reach by car. Everyday shopping is available in Killarney, including Tesco and Deerpark Shopping Centre, alongside independent shops, cafés, restaurants and traditional pubs in the town centre. Outdoor life is a major attraction, with Killarney National Park, Lough Leane and the surrounding mountains offering walking, cycling, angling and sightseeing opportunities. Local community and sporting activity is centred on clubs and organisations serving Kilcummin and the surrounding parish, while Killarney supplies larger leisure, healthcare and cultural amenities.
